Why Join Us | DuPont Careers Position Summary The Service Coordinator leads regional equipment service operations across the United States and Canada, ensuring customers receive timely, effective, and technically sound support throughout the equipment lifecycle. This role oversees a team of field service technicians, drives service execution and resource coordination, and serves as the primary escalation point for complex technical issues, customer concerns, and cross-functional equipment support. The Service Coordinator plays a critical role in maximizing equipment uptime, customer satisfaction, and service excellence.
Key Responsibilities
Lead, coach, and support a team of 20 field service technicians across the United States and Canada, ensuring work is prioritized, executed safely, and aligned with customer and business needs. Oversee service operations for more than 200 customer machines, including preventive maintenance, emergency response, installations, de-installations, service contracts, and technical follow-up. Provide advanced remote diagnostics, troubleshooting, and escalation support to minimize downtime, accelerate issue resolution, and reduce unnecessary field dispatches. Coordinate service scheduling, parts procurement, quotations, work order execution, customer communications, and follow-up activities to deliver a best-in-class service experience. Serve as the primary escalation point for complex equipment issues, recurring failures, customer concerns, and regional service strategy. Partner with third-party service providers, equipment manufacturers, and internal technical teams to analyze issues, develop solutions, and drive resolution. Support machine refurbishment programs by identifying candidate equipment, coordinating rebuild priorities, and collaborating with warehouse and refurbishment teams. Maintain laboratory and demonstration equipment, performing hands-on technical work as needed to support testing, training, and customer demonstrations. Collaborate closely with sales, applications, product management, and project teams throughout the equipment lifecycle, from pre-installation planning and commissioning through ongoing service support. Analyze service trends, equipment performance, recurring issues, and technician feedback to identify reliability improvements and drive continuous improvement initiatives. Support technical upgrade, retrofit, and reliability programs through effective resource planning and implementation of manufacturer-recommended improvements. Ensure service documentation, customer communications, and internal records are accurate, timely, and complete.
